What is the term length for an All County franchise?

Subject to the terms of and upon the conditions contained in this Agreement, we hereby grant you a franchise (the "Franchise") to operate an ALL COUNTY® Business solely at the business location address (the "Location") identified on Appendix B, and a license to use the Marks and the System in the operation thereof, for a term commencing on the Effective Date of this Agreement and expiring on the tenth (10th) anniversary of that date (the "Term"), unless sooner terminated.

What This Means (2025 FDD)

According to All County's 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, the initial term for an All County franchise agreement is ten years. The franchise term commences on the effective date of the agreement and expires on the tenth anniversary of that date, unless it is terminated sooner.

All County offers an option for franchisees to renew their agreement for an additional ten-year period. To be eligible for renewal, franchisees must meet certain conditions, including compliance with the existing agreement, providing written notice of intent to renew at least 90 days before the term's end, and meeting the franchisor's then-current qualifications and training requirements.

Upon renewal, All County has the option to require franchisees to execute the then-current form of the franchise agreement, which may have terms that differ materially from the original agreement. However, the franchisee will not be required to pay an additional initial franchise fee, and their territory will remain the same. If All County does not require the franchisee to execute a new franchise agreement, the term will automatically extend for an additional ten-year period.
